
What You’ll Do
The Validation & Compliance Supervisor plays a key role in the operations of Fedcap Canada, with primary responsibility for overseeing the validation of jobseeker supports and performance milestones submissions to ensure full compliance with funder requirements, internal policies, and government regulations. Working under the guidance of the Program Performance & Tactical Operations (PPTOS) Regional Manager, this role ensures accuracy and integrity in validations & compliance-related activities, supports internal and external audits, and contributes to operational performance reporting.
Your Responsibilities Will Include:
Validations & Compliance Oversight
Supervise the review and validation of jobseeker supports and performance milestones in accordance with funder and organizational policies, ensuring 95%+ accuracy by month end and 100% by contract year end.
Oversee jobseeker supports and performance milestones submissions, maintaining 100% on-time compliance with funder guidelines and program requirements.
Oversee data quality and operational accuracy, ensuring 98% of identified discrepancies are addressed monthly and corrective measures are implemented to reduce recurrence.
Communicate regularly with operational staff and Service Provider network to address transactional inquiries, resolving 95% of inquiries within 3 business days.
Track and review funder guideline updates, ensuring 100% implementation of updated policies and procedures across relevant workflows.

Who We Are
Fedcap Canada is a leader in providing customized support for individuals—particularly those facing barriers to employment, including people with disabilities—as they progress toward sustainable work and long-term economic stability. Our mission is to strengthen local capacity, amplify promising practices already in place, and drive measurable outcomes for communities across Canada.

Mission: We are committed to improving the economic and social well-being of the impoverished and disadvantaged.
The work of The Fedcap Group is structured within four major practice areas: Education, Workforce Development, Occupational Health and Economic Development, which are strategically aligned for maximum impact.
The Fedcap Group also invests its time and resources in broader systems change—working in partnership with federal, state and local government to improve the way services are designed, funded and delivered.

For 87 years, The Fedcap Group has developed scalable, innovative and potentially disruptive solutions to some of society’s most pressing needs. The Fedcap Group is the parent company of a growing number of top-tier nonprofit agencies dedicated to serving over 250,000 children and adults each year across the United States and the United Kingdom. The Fedcap Group provides educational services to every age group, vocational training in high-growth labor industries, behavioral health services, work readiness skill-building and jobs—all targeted to helping people achieve long-term self-sufficiency.
